Quintana Island is a small isolated island, lying 10 km (6 mi) northeast of Betbeder Islands in the southwest part of the Wilhelm Archipelago. It was first charted as a group of islands by the French Antarctic Expedition, 1903–05, and named by Charcot for Manuel Quintana, then President of Argentina. A survey in 1957–58 by the British Naval Hydrographic Survey Unit found only one island in this position.
